第二次作业及总结——数据类型和运算符

Posted on 2016-09-22 22:22  160809104叶强  阅读(141)  评论(4编辑  收藏  举报

#include<stdio.h>

#include<math.h>

int main(void)

{

int money,year;

double rate,sum;

printf("Enter money:");

scanf("%d",&money);

printf("Enter year:");

scanf("&d",&year);

printf("Enter rate:");

scanf("%lf",&rate);

sum=money*pow(1+rate,year);

printf("sum=%.2f\n",sum);

return 0;

}

 

#include<stdio.h>

#include<math.h>

int main(void)

{

double x,y;

printf("Enter x:");

scanf("%lf,&x");

if(x<0){

y=pow(x,5)+2*x+pow(x,-1);

}

else{

y=sqrt(x);

}

printf("y=f(%f)=%.2f\n",x,y);

return 0;

}

总结;通过这两次课的学习使我对C语言有了更深一步的了解,知道了int主要是定义整型变量用“%d”,double是定义双精度变量用“%lf”,还学会了数字函数#include<math.h>。

本次作业用了大约30分钟的时间。在完成作业中遇到的主要问题是不够熟练、总出错误。我觉得在以后不断地学习与练习中这些问题都不会得到解决。

预习;我预习了2.5生成乘法表与阶乘表,知道了可以用fact(n)求n

自主学习;我看了第一个微视频,知道了在我们的日常生活中不仅可以应用软件,也可以自己去创作一个软件,这使我很感兴趣。学会了用C语言做辗转相除法。